Web11 mrt. 2024 · The tissue doesn’t start to break down into gelatin until the internal temperature reaches about 165°F. For best results, remove ribs from the smoker at 190°F to 203°F. Country-style, boneless ribs, on the other hand, are best cooked to an internal temperature of 145°F to 160°F.
